    Businessman and chairman of Coscharis motors, Cosmas Maduka, loses wife

    Mrs. Charity Maduka, wife of businessman and chairman of the Coscharis Group, Cosmas Maduka, has died. Charity died on Sunday, November 28th after suffering a stroke in Nnewi, Anambra state. Until her death, she was the Vice-president of the Coscharis Group since its inception and the co-owner of the company. May her soul rest in peace, Amen.

    FG lifts ban on Emirates Airline

    The Federal government has announced that it has lifted restrictions on Emirates Airlines. The airline was suspended in Nigeria by the Federal government ten months ago following disagreements over the COVID-19 travel requirements on Nigerian passengers. Minister of Aviation, Hadi Sirika, has now announced the lifting of the ban. He said the airline had removed some of its traveling conditions for Nigeria following a lengthy negotiation between both parties. “Today, we received communications from Emirates removing some of the conditions for travelling for which we had concerns.
